About Angelo Debarre & Tchavolo Schmitt

Here is what Wikipedia has to say about Angelo Debarre: Angelo Debarre (born in Saint-Denis on August 19, 1962) is a Romani (Gypsy) guitarist in the Manouche Jazz style. He began playing at age 8 and in 1984 started his first group, the "Angelo Debarre Quintet." In 1985 they were engaged by Serge Camps at his Parisian café La Roue Fleurie, where Angelo was discovered. His debut recording for Hot Club Records, the Gypsy Guitars, was an instant success, and became the reference recording in the Manouche jazz genre.[citation needed] Angelo Debarre has performed in several significant Romani and jazz festivals, particularly Birdland's "Django festival." He also co-wrote Mémoires: Memories of Django with Tchavolo Schmitt. M. Debarre and M. Tchavolo Schmitt perform primarily in France and European jazz festivals. Both men are steeped in the Jazz Manouche tradition but their music never feels trapped within a time period or style, they are true contemporary jazz musicians. It is somewhat rare to hear jazz performed on the acoustic guitar which is how both these musicians often play. The music therefore has a certain purity being played without effects pedals.
